Rootבית (b-y-t)
Core Meaningshouse, dwelling, family, household, building
Semantic RangePhysical house or building; household or family unit; temple; court, palace, prison; metaphorical uses like human body, Sheol, land regions; inward parts; any container or enclosure.
Conceptual Significanceבַּיִת symbolizes God's covenant presence among His people, from patriarchal households to the Temple as 'house of Yahweh,' emphasizing family lineage, divine protection, and communal identity in worship and inheritance (e.g., house of David, house of Israel).
Morphological NotesHRd/Ncmsa: Hebrew definite (with article בַּ), noun, common (masculine), singular, absolute state. Surfaces show vocalization variations like בָּיִת or בַּיִת.
Rendering Rationale'The house' directly reflects the common translation 'in the house' for this definite form (HRd/Ncmsa), preserving the root's core sense of a physical or familial dwelling derived from בנה (to build). It maintains masculine singular noun morphology with the article 'the' corresponding to Hebrew הָ/בַּ. This rendering highlights semantic connections to shelter, family unit, and temple without altering grammatical features.
